Transaction c9169e41157aca21d66f1741de1607d67032a1cb8354418622c80f75c39cf032
1 Input
1 Output
-
c9169e41157aca21d66f1741de1607d67032a1cb8354418622c80f75c39cf032:0
- value
- 2002717
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bfb16bfaed54d089e0e00e2ce0baab43ba707286 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JUac86A2HBpKm1SGzwkwP48R54yZvaVLN